So I repotted my gingko, which I bought in a nursery at an incredible price but its pot was tiny and the soil was fully organic. A bit more than a week ago, I have repotted it in a much bigger pot and in a great soil too. When I checked my greenhouse trees today, I noticed that a new shoot appeared...at the base.

Any gingko experts out there? Is this the sign that there could be plenty more to come at the base? A quick google image search suggests that this may be how some gingko grow? Or is this just an « anomaly » and I can rather encourage growth on the main trunk.

If it's right at the base then keep it as a sacrifice to beef it up a bit. Popping at the base isn't an anomoly for Ginkgo - they do it all the time. A strong Ginkgo will backbud well after a chop. It's quite a small trunk - what are you planning for it?
